#132507 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#132507 is composed of 7.5% red, 14.5%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.1% yellow and 85.5% black. It has a hue angle of 96 degrees, a saturation of 68.2% and a lightness of 8.6%. #132507 color hex could be obtained by blending #264a0e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

#132507 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#132507 has RGB values of R:19, G:37,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.81, K:0.85. Its decimal value is 1254663.

Hex triplet 132507 #132507
RGB Decimal 19, 37, 7 rgb(19,37,7)
RGB Percent 7.5, 14.5, 2.7 rgb(7.5%,14.5%,2.7%)
CMYK 49, 0, 81, 85
HSL 96°, 68.2, 8.6 hsl(96,68.2%,8.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 96°, 81.1, 14.5
Web Safe 003300 #003300
CIE-LAB 12.46, -14.277, 15.261
XYZ 0.968, 1.477, 0.435
xyY 0.336, 0.513, 1.477
CIE-LCH 12.46, 20.898, 133.093
CIE-LUV 12.46, -6.358, 12.281
Hunter-Lab 12.153, -7.043, 6.384
Binary 00010011, 00100101, 00000111

Shades and Tints of #132507

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020401 is the darkest color, while #f7fdf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#132507

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#161715 is the less saturated color, while #122c00 is the most saturated one.
